ウェブページのインタラクティブな動きを作るために必要不可欠な技術であり、フロントエンドからバックエンドまで幅広く活躍しています。
しかし、独学で学ぶのはなかなか難しいと感じる人も多いのではないでしょうか?
そこで今回は、JavaScriptを効率よく学べるプログラミングスクールの選び方や、おすすめのスクールを紹介します。

これからJavaScriptを学びたいと考えている方、キャリアチェンジを検討している方はぜひ参考にしてみてください。
目次
JavaScriptって?起源は?HTMLやCSSの知識も必要?できる事は?
ウェブブラウザというのは、webのページを表示するもので、普通、インターネットを使って画面に情報を表示するソフトウェアです。(MicrosoftのEdgeやGoogleのchromeのことです。)
ウェブブラウザに、webページを表示するにはHTML(HyperText Markup Language)やCSS(Cascading Style Sheets)というマークアップ言語と呼ばれる文章の構成やスタイルを記述するプログラム言語で記述をします。
しかし、画面上でなにかを動かしたり、使っているユーザからの操作によって画面を変化させたりはできません。そこで登場したのがJavaScript言語になります。

JavaScriptを使ったプログラミング開発のことを、フロントエンドと呼びます。これはwebサイトにおける画面の作成のことを意味します。
HTMLやCSSの知識も知っておく必要がある!習得しやすく求人も多め
JavaScriptは、通常はHTMLのファイルに組み込んでつくるので開発の際にはHTMLやCSSの知識も知っておく必要があります。
最新のJavaScriptでは、オブジェクト指向にも対応しています。(JavaScriptを使ったプログラミングでは必須ではないという意見もあります。)
JavaScriptは比較的、習得しやすいプログラミング言語です。また、使っている開発現場も多いので就職や、フリーランスでの仕事は多いです。
JavaScript言語を使うとできる事

JavaScript言語を使うと以下の様なことができます。一例を出しています。
- ポップアップウィンドウ: JavaScriptを使って、「削除したファイルは元に戻せません」といったメッセージを表示させます。これをポップアップウィンドウと呼びます。
- Ajax:Google Mapsなどで使用されている、 ページを移動せずにデータを取得したり表示したりできる技術のことです。
- サイトの利便性アップ: サイトの利便性を向上させることができます。例えば、タブで情報をまとめたり、カーソルを合わせると詳細メニューが表示されるなどとなります。.
- サイトのブラッシュアップ: 画像の切り替えやスライダーなど、サイトのユーザインタフェースを改善できます
- 文字を爆発させる: ライブラリを使用して、文字を爆発させるエフェクトを作成できます
- 面白い動作をするサイト: 面白い動作をするサイトを作成できます
【人気】JavaScriptを学べるおすすめのプログラミングスクール
TechAcademy(テックアカデミー)
20種類もの多彩なコースからあなたにあったカリキュラムが選べます。
卒業生の口コミでも、初心者からでも学びやすい環境が整っていると評判です。カリキュラムがしっかりしていて、一から順番に学べる。オンライン形式でわからないところはすぐに質問に答えてもらえる。副業にも対応しているなど。

受講が終わってからも、オンライン教材を見直すことができるなどとても魅力的なスクールです。
KENスクール
開校して31年の実績があり、50,000人以上の卒業生を誇るプログラミングスクールです。
好きな時間帯や好きな校舎を選んで学習ができるので、就業しながらの学習に最適です。

卒業生の口コミでは、講師の人がとても親しみやすく、授業中以外でも仕事の話など生な意見が聞けるとのことです。
SAMURAI ENGINEER(侍エンジニア)
SAMURAI ENGINEER(侍エンジニア)の魅力は現役のエンジニアがマンツーマンで教えてくれるという点です。
さらには、事前のカウンセリングにてあなたがJavaScriptを学ぶ目的(就職してエンジニアになりたい・フリーランスで仕事をしたいなど)をお聞きして、目的にあったカリキュラムを考えてくれます。

マンツーマンですので、質問にはすぐ答えてくれますし、オンライン形式なので時間が都合にあわせて学べます。
TECH CAMP(テックキャンプ)
TECH CAMP(テックキャンプ)は、通学とオンラインの併用ができます。
卒業生の口コミでは、独学ではけっして学べない細かいテクニックが学べるということや、現役のエンジニアの講師の方か現場ではこの時はこうするとか、このエラーにはこう対処するとかを学べる。

座って学ぶだけでなく実際に動いて学んでいくスタイルが良かったなどのメリットが述べられています。
DPro(旧:DIVE INTO CODE)
JavaScriptを学んで、本格的に就職を絶対にしたいという人にはお勧めのプログラミングスクールです。
通学とオンラインの併用で、クラスは少人数制で一人ひとりをよく見てくれます。卒業生の口コミでも講師の人が親身に指導してくれるとあります。

進捗が遅れてしまっても、メンターが指導をしてくれるので、安心なプログラミングスクールです。
Code Village(コードビレッジ)
JavaScriptを学ぶには最適なプログラミングスクールです。JavaScriptに特化したカリキュラムで、未経験から学び始めるのが多い点が特徴です。
受講する人の80%が未経験ですが、未経験の人でも最終的にはJavaScriptを習得できます。

現場に即したカリキュラムで、チームでの開発の経験もできます。
JavaScriptをスクールで学んでよかったとの声が多数
目的を達成できる
JavaScriptのプログラミングスクールを卒業した人の実に86%の人が、目的を達成できたと答えています。
目的は、エンジニアとしても就職や転職・フリーランスとして仕事ができる・副業としてプログラミングの仕事ができるようになったなどが多数です。

JavaScriptは他のプログラミング言語に比べると習得率が高いのがメリットですね
受講してからの年収UP
JavaScriptのプログラミングスクールを卒業した人の実に74%(2023年度)の人が、年収が上がったと答えています。
卒業生の3人に一人が、年収40万円アップしたということです。
学習を効果的・効率的にするスキルや習慣が身く
他には、学習の習慣がついた・不明点や疑問点を自分で調べるくせがついた・計画的に学ぶ癖がついた・論理的思考が身についたなどがあります。
JavaScriptが学べるプログラミングスクールの選び方・選ぶポイント
カリキュラム内容を確認しよう
JavaScriptを学ぶスクールを選ぶ際、まず重要なのはカリキュラムの内容です。
JavaScriptの基礎だけでなく、ReactやVue.js、Node.jsなどのフレームワークやライブラリがカリキュラムに含まれているか確認しましょう。

これにより、即戦力として活躍できるスキルを身につけることが可能です。
講師の質とサポート体制をチェック
プログラミングはつまずきやすい部分が多いので、講師の質が非常に重要です。
実務経験豊富なプロフェッショナルから学べる環境かどうか、また質問しやすいサポート体制が整っているかを確認しましょう。

個別サポートやメンター制度があるスクールは初心者にも安心です。
学習スタイルに合った形式を選ぼう
通学型とオンライン型のスクールがあります。
それぞれの利点を考慮し、あなたのライフスタイルに合った形式を選ぶことが大切です。

オンライン型なら自宅で好きな時間に学習できる一方、通学型は実際に仲間と切磋琢磨しながら学べるというメリットがあります。
卒業後のサポートや転職支援が充実しているか
プログラミングを学ぶ目的の多くはキャリアアップや転職でしょう。
卒業後のサポートや転職支援がしっかりしているかどうかもスクール選びのポイントです。

企業との提携があるスクールは、より就職に有利な場合が多いです。
受講料と期間
スクールの料金や学習期間も選ぶ際に考慮すべきです。
料金が高いからといって必ずしも良いとは限りません。自身の予算とスケジュールに合ったスクールを選びましょう。

多くのスクールが分割払いにも対応しているので、無理のない支払い方法を検討することも大切です。
まとめ
JavaScriptを学ぶのに適したおすすめプログラミングスクールを紹介しました。
JavaScriptはwebのページに動きを追加するプログラム言語です。通常はHTMLに組み込んで記述します。
JavaScriptは今やエンジニアとして成功するために欠かせないスキルの一つです。
適切なスクールを選ぶことで、独学では得られないサポートや環境を手に入れることができます。カリキュラムの内容や講師の質、サポート体制などをしっかり確認し、自分に合った学習スタイルを見つけることが大切です。
あなたのJavaScript学習がスムーズに進み、エンジニアとしてのキャリアが花開くことを願っています!
コメント